In 2022 INCITIY CAPITAL together with partners completed the purchase of the non-performing ex-sanatoria building «Liesma». The project objective is the complete redevelopment of old stock into fully 112 finished apartments and lofts with modern, sustainable and well-thought-out infrastructure offering affordable 1-3 room apartments. The excellent location will be enhanced with one of a kind common terrace located on the upper floor.
Reconstruction of 90 apartments in Riga historical center, 62 apartments had been sold in shell and core condition, while 28 with a complete refurbishment. The case was successfully developed involving brand new real estate crowdfunding and “group buying” tools ensuring end buyers 20-25% ROI. AS Rietumu Banka as the senior loan provider in the amount of 7.5 mln EUR was successfully repaid in full.
INCITY CAPITAL was engaged in the greenfield development of a residential building in Riga, Skolas 17. The building with a total area of 3979 will comprise 34 underground parking, 34 apartments with full internal finishing and 2 street retail commercial premises. INCITY CAPITAL’s main objective was the turnaround of an old design to meet modern market demandable areas for project higher capitalization, and exiting in this stage.
